The CMS Collaboration announces more than 40 new results for Moriond 2025.

In Higgs physics, following a comprehensive research program aimed at characterizing the Higgs boson by measuring its properties and interactions across various decay and production channels, CMS has performed an extensive combination of these measurements. The results include detailed interpretations and constraints on BSM theories. A detailed interpretation within the SMEFT framework is also performed, offering a model-agnostic approach to indirectly probing BSM physics.

CMS presents as well the first combined measurement of VBS across multiple channels, achieving a significant improvement in precision. With the expected significance exceeding 5σ for some of the key processes, the results confirm SM predictions and provide enhanced sensitivity to new physics, marking a major milestone in VBS studies.

A pioneering search is presented for displaced multi-muon resonances in Run 3 using the high-rate Scouting data stream, based on trigger-level reconstruction. Another search explores previously inaccessible low-mass and displaced dimuon signals. The results set the strongest constraints yet on long-lived dark photon models, advancing new physics searches.

Another highlight are the new studies on soft unclustered energy patterns (SUEPs) using both Scouting and standard data streams and investigating VH and gluon-fusion production modes. Novel techniques, including boosted event frame analysis and track-based observables, greatly enhance sensitivity. These searches set the strongest constraints to date on SUEP models, excluding key parameter ranges in Hidden Valley scenarios.
